Everest
Everest double glazed panels [just click the next article] Glazing, one of the largest window companies offers high-quality products for a competitive price. The windows are available in various styles, colours, and designs. They are made of uPVC and aluminium. It also offers a variety of bespoke options, making it easy to find a window that is in keeping with your home's style. Additionally, Everest offers a number of financing options to help you afford your new double glazing.
Everest's story began in 1960s, when it began to produce secondary glass made of aluminium in Waltham Abbey, Essex. The company was acquired by a private equity firm Better Capital in 2012, and today employs more than 2,000 people across the country. The frames made of uPVC and aluminium frames are highly energy efficient, allowing you to save money on your energy bills. Its windows also feature internal beading to prevent them from being removed from the outside, and their locks are backed by Secured by Design, a police-run program that enhances the security of homes.
The Everest collection includes casement windows, sash windows and tilt-and turn windows. They are available in a range of colours such as wood grain and grey uPVC. The company also offers a range of doors that are designed to fit into any home, from bifolding and sliding doors to traditional styles. The company also offers various aesthetic glass options including acid-etched or textured.

Safestyle UK
The company offers a variety of replacement double-glazing windows. Customers can select from casement, French, tilt-and-turn, and bay windows. They also provide a variety of finishes, colors and glazing options. Additionally, the company offers online quote tools, visualisers and finance options. The company also offers the assurance of the lowest price and recycles 95% of its waste.
Safestyle UK specialises in energy-efficient windows and doors and has a reputation for quality products and excellent customer service. Its uPVC product range includes cream, white and black, in addition to various styles and colors. The windows are available in a variety of finishes, including woodgrain and without or with decorative glazing. The Legacy and Eco Diamond sash windows have earned an A-grade for energy efficiency.
The company is a huge national replace double glazed unit glazing company that serves customers across England, Scotland, and Wales. It employs a self-employed group of engineers, surveyors and fitters. Customers can rely on a fast and reliable service, as well as the best quality of work. Its reputation for quality has enabled it to earn an Trustpilot score of 4.3 with more than 11,192 reviews of customers.
In addition to their standard range, Safestyle also offers custom-made windows and doors for homeowners who need something more specific. The custom-made items are created at the Yorkshire factory, and then delivered directly to the homeowner for installation. They produce 6,000 frames and 15,000 double-glazed units every week, which keeps more than 600 employees employed.

Anglian Home Improvements
Anglian Home Improvements, based in the UK provides double-glazing as well as conservatories, rooftrim, and. It offers a range of financing options and is a Galss abd Glazing Federation member. Its products are guaranteed for a period of 10 years and are compliant with the standards of the industry. Customers can book an appointment online or call an expert in their area to assist them in choosing the best windows and doors.
Like other double-glazing companies, Anglian is focused on customizing each order for its customers. It claims that all of its windows are designed, manufactured and delivered in Britain. It differentiates itself from its rivals by highlighting that each window is custom-designed to suit your needs. It also boasts about the fact that all its products are sourced by suppliers who are certified by uPVC manufacturers' association.
